Mass Effect: Cheap and Pocket Sized Black Friday sale

Mass Effect can now be yours for a mere $3.74 as a part of the massive Black Friday sale through EA Games. Gamers can grab up to 300 titles and DLC at massive discounts through Origin, EA’s digital distribution service. Have zero plans for the long weekend? You can also download the entire Mass Effect trilogy to your PC and save the galaxy from the reapers (while avoiding your aunt’s boring stories) for $14.99 at Origin.

What do I mean? Diamond Select Toys has released the first wave of (not so) cute pocket sized Mass Effect Minimates figures that will be sold through GameStop.

It will be a bit of a challenge to complete your Mass Effect Minimates collection since they will be sold in opaque bags. So who can you deem pocket-worthy from the Mass Effect universe? The first set of Minimates will include MaleShep and FemShep, Ashley, Liara, Garrus, Tali, Wrex, and the Illusive Man. And much like the mysterious Cigarette Smoking Man from the X-Files, Mass Effect’s own cigarette smoking enigma, the Illusive Man, will indeed be (ahem) illusive as his figure will be a limited release.
